Writing and Editing Tools

Writing is the foundation of content creation. Whether you are writing blogs, social media posts, or website content, these tools can help.

1. Grammarly

Grammarly helps correct grammar, spelling, and sentence structure. It also suggests improvements for clarity and tone.

2. Hemingway Editor

This tool makes your writing simple and easy to read. It highlights long sentences and complex words.

3. Google Docs

Google Docs is a free and easy tool for writing, editing, and collaborating with others in real time.

4. ChatGPT

ChatGPT helps generate ideas, outlines, and even full content. It is useful for brainstorming and improving productivity.

Graphic Design Tools

Visual content is just as important as written content. Good design attracts attention and improves engagement.

1. Canva

Canva is one of the most popular design tools. It offers ready-made templates for social media posts, presentations, and more.

2. Adobe Express

Adobe Express allows users to create high-quality designs quickly with professional features.

3. Figma

Figma is great for designing user interfaces, graphics, and collaborative design projects.

Video and Editing Tools

Video content is growing rapidly, and having the right tools can make a big difference.

1. CapCut

CapCut is a simple video editing tool with features like trimming, effects, and transitions.

2. InVideo

InVideo helps create professional videos using templates and easy editing options.

3. Animoto

Animoto allows users to turn photos and clips into engaging videos with music and effects.

SEO and Keyword Research Tools

To make your content visible online, you need to optimize it for search engines.

1. Ubersuggest

Ubersuggest helps find keywords, analyze competitors, and improve SEO strategies.

2. Ahrefs

Ahrefs is a powerful SEO tool for keyword research, backlinks, and site analysis.

3. SEMrush

SEMrush provides detailed insights into keywords, traffic, and content performance.

Social Media Management Tools

Managing content across multiple platforms can be difficult without proper tools.

1. Buffer

Buffer allows you to schedule posts and manage multiple social media accounts.

2. Hootsuite

Hootsuite helps track performance, schedule content, and engage with your audience.

3. Later

Later is especially useful for visual platforms like Instagram, helping you plan and schedule posts.

Productivity and Organization Tools

Staying organized is essential for consistent content creation.

1. Trello

Trello helps manage tasks using boards and cards, making it easy to track progress.

2. Notion

Notion is an all-in-one workspace for notes, planning, and content organization.

3. Google Drive

Google Drive allows you to store and share files securely in the cloud.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What are the best free tools for content creation?

Some of the best free tools include Google Docs, Canva, Grammarly, and ChatGPT.

2. Do I need paid tools to create good content?

No, many free tools offer excellent features. Paid tools can enhance your workflow but are not necessary for beginners.

3. Which tool is best for beginners?

Canva for design and Google Docs for writing are great starting points for beginners.

4. How do online tools improve productivity?

They automate tasks, organize work, and reduce manual effort, saving time and energy.

5. Can I use multiple tools together?

Yes, but it is better to start with a few essential tools and expand gradually as needed.
